Based on the provided data, I will analyze the following key technical indicators: 1) Simple Moving Average (SMA), 2) Relative Strength Index (RSI), and 3)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D).
1. Simple Moving Averages (SMA)
-
20-day SMA (short-term trend):
- Sum of the closing prices for the last 20 trading days up to 2024-06-21: 902.02
- 20-day SMA: 902.02 / 20 = 45.10
-
50-day SMA (medium-term trend):
- Sum of the closing prices for the last 50 trading days up to 2024-06-21: 2349.70
- 50-day SMA: 2349.70 / 50 = 46.99
Interpretation: - The 20-day SMA (45.10) is below the 50-day SMA (46.99), indicating a bearish short-term trend relative to the medium-term trend.
2. Relative Strength Index (RSI)
- Period: 14 days
- RSI = 44.27
Interpretation: - An RSI value of 44.27 is below 50, indicating that the stock is in a weak position, hinting at a potential oversold condition. However, it is not in an extreme oversold situation (< 30).
3.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D)
- MACD Line: 12-day EMA - 26-day EMA
- Signal Line: 9-day EMA of MACD Line
For simplicity, I'll provide a qualitative interpretation: - Recent closing prices indicate that the MACD line is likely below the signal line, considering the downtrend visible in the data.
Interpretation: - A negative MACD and signal line crossover typically signals a continuation of the bearish trend unless a reversal happens.
Full Analysis & Implications
- The 20-day SMA is below the 50-day SMA, indicating a bearish trend.
- The RSI value at 44.27 suggests a weak stock that could be approaching oversold territories.
- The MACD likely shows a bearish crossover, confirming the downward trend.
General Trend Interpretation: - Bearish indicators from SMA, RSI hinting at potential oversold conditions but not extreme, and likely negative MACD crossover signal a continuation of the bearish momentum.
